Examples of Emergency Electrical Work

When it comes to electrical issues, some are more pressing than others. Here are some examples of electrical emergencies which need to be handled immediately:

Power outages: Power interruptions can be caused by a wide range of causes, including extreme weather, damaged power lines, or a blown fuse. If you notice a power outage is important to call an electrician immediately to ensure your security and the safety of your home.

Shocks from electrical sources: If you experience the sensation of an electric shock you need that you seek out medical assistance right away. Electrical shocks can result in grave injury or even death, and should never be taken lightly.

Flickering lights: Although the lights that flicker may appear to be a minor issue, they can be a sign of a bigger electrical problem. If you notice your lights flickering, it’s important to have an electrician investigate the issue.

Smokey smells notice a burning smell in your home It could be an indication of an electrical fire. Electrical fires can be deadly and it’s important to contact an electrician immediately.

When should you call an Electrician

After we’ve discussed a few examples of electrical emergencies Let’s talk about when to call an electrician. In general, contact an electrician right away if have one of the following problems:

  • Power outages
  • Electrical shocks
  • Burning smells
  • Smoke or sparks from electrical outlets
  • Wires exposed or damaged
  • Circuit breakers that frequently trip
  • Switches or outlets which are heated to touch
  • Sparks or arcs from electrical devices
  • Appliances that don’t work correctly
  • GFCI outlets that often trip

If you’re having any of these issues, don’t wait to contact an electrician. The longer you wait longer, the more serious the issue could become.

However, not all electrical issues require immediate attention. For non-emergency electrical work you should be patient until business hours are normal to contact an electrician. Non-emergency issues might include adding new outlets or light fixtures, installation of a ceiling fans, or changing the electrical panel in your home.

It is also crucial to take a proactive approach with electrical maintenance. Inspecting regularly your home’s electrical system can help identify issues before they turn into emergency situations. It is generally recommended that you have your home’s electrical system checked by licensed electrician every 5-10 years.

How to find a Reliable Electrician

When it comes to finding an experienced electrician there are many aspects to take into consideration. Here are some suggestions to choose a trustworthy electrician:

Request referrals: Ask your family members, friends, and neighbors for recommendations. The recommendations of people you trust are a great method to locate an experienced electrician.

Review online reviews: Search for electricians within your area and look up their reviews online. Websites like Google, Yelp, and Angie’s List are a great resource for finding reliable electricians.

Ask for credentials: Make sure the electrician you choose to hire is insured and licensed. An authorized electrician has successfully completed their education and has passed an exam to prove their knowledge and skills.

Request multiple quotes: Prior to selecting an electrician request multiple estimates for the work you need to be completed. This will allow you to find the best prices and ensure that you’re getting the best price.

Request references You can ask the electrician to provide references from former customers. Contacting past customers can provide you with a better understanding of the electrician’s work and the customer service.

When you speak to an electrician, be sure to inquire about their expertise and experience. An experienced electrician will be happy to answer your questions and provide the details you require for making an educated decision.
